Output 6fcaa3614e3e3cacd2c7d257bffccf5e07d55458113a4bc56d6700a5aff60d29:1

value
126166239
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c34ac2a16f2c36081ba9551d725c08abc4880656 OP_EQUAL
address
3KVdFPKnjZhLXWLU7EXHm8qjeY6hZD8Syq
transaction
6fcaa3614e3e3cacd2c7d257bffccf5e07d55458113a4bc56d6700a5aff60d29
confirmations
293432
spent
true